此时R3学到4外部路由,我们希望作如下修改。

222.222.222.0/24    修改为E1

2.2.2.0/24          修改Default Seed Metrics为10

22.22.22.0/24       deny掉,permit any


R1配置

ip prefix-list 222 seq 5 permit 222.222.222.0/24

access-list 2 permit 2.2.2.0 0.0.0.255

access-list 22 permit 22.22.22.0 0.0.0.255


route-map RM permit 10

 match ip address prefix-list 222

 set metric-type type-1

route-map RM permit 20

 match ip address 2

 set metric 10

route-map RM deny 30

 match ip address 22

route-map RM permit 40


router ospf 110

 redistribute rip subnets route-map RM


wKiom1ZhRheCJwEfAABIDOOfWmE554.png


可以看到结果与我们的需求一致。
